What is a Financial Analyst at Copeland?
The Financial Analyst plays a crucial role at Copeland, serving as the backbone of financial decision-making and strategy development. This position is vital for analyzing financial data, forecasting future revenues and expenditures, and providing essential insights that guide the company’s strategic direction. As a Financial Analyst, you will be involved in evaluating the financial health of various products and business units, ultimately impacting how Copeland invests in innovation and meets customer needs.
At Copeland, the Financial Analyst will collaborate closely with cross-functional teams, including operations, marketing, and product development. This role requires not only technical financial expertise but also a strategic mindset to interpret complex data and communicate findings effectively.
